Ponoka Stampede – June 25 – July 1, 2015

Ponoka Stampede is among the five largest rodeos in the world for payouts and the Jace Harty Memorial PBR event is the largest single day bull-riding event in the world, attracting competitors from across Canada, the United States and Australia. Ponoka – 1 hr South of Edmonton.

3. Horse & Wagon Mural Tours

The Town of Stony Plain was one of the first communities in Canada to start a mural collection. Listen to the click-clack of the horses and breathe in the fresh air as you travel around the downtown hearing the story of Stony Plain.
